Strain Documentation

Strain documentation refers to the recorded lineage, cultivation history, and phenotypic characteristics maintained by breeders and seed companies to preserve genetic identity across generations. Accurate documentation includes parent strain names, crossing dates, generation markers (F1, F2, etc.), and observable traits like flowering time and plant structure. This practice is foundational to cannabis breeding, allowing reproducible results and informed cross-breeding decisions. Documentation standards vary significantly across regions and operators, from detailed laboratory records to informal grower notes. Incomplete or inconsistent documentation can obscure true lineage and complicate breeding programs seeking specific genetic combinations.

Breeder relevance

Professional breeders rely on comprehensive strain documentation to track genetic stability, identify phenotypic expressions, and make informed decisions about which plants to select for future crosses. Well-maintained records accelerate breeding goals by preventing duplicate work and clarifying which traits are heritable versus environmental.
